DISCOVER THE SUBSTANTIAL EXPERTISE CONSISTED OF WITHIN THE INTERNET PROVIDERS MANUAL, COVERING ALL ELEMENTS OF COMMUNICATION PROCEDURES

Discover The Substantial Expertise Consisted Of Within The Internet Providers Manual, Covering All Elements Of Communication Procedures

Discover The Substantial Expertise Consisted Of Within The Internet Providers Manual, Covering All Elements Of Communication Procedures

Blog Article

Content Create By-Pihl North

Discover the supreme Web Solutions Handbook for all your requirements. Discover communication methods, core ideas of SOAP and remainder, and best methods for smooth implementation. Discover the secrets to mastering internet services, from recognizing the fundamentals to implementing scalable design. Master the art of designing secure systems and enhancing for future development. Unlock the power of web solutions within your reaches.

Summary of Internet Solutions



If you have actually ever wondered what web solutions are and exactly how they work, this review is the excellent area to begin. Web services are a way for different applications to communicate with each other over the internet. They permit smooth combination of systems, making it easier to share information and functionalities.

One of the key elements of web solutions is their use common procedures like HTTP and XML to help with interaction. This standardization makes certain that different systems can understand and engage with each other successfully. Internet services can be categorized into 2 main types: SOAP (Simple Item Accessibility Method) and REST (Representational State Transfer).

SOAP is a method that uses XML for message exchange, while REST relies upon common HTTP approaches like obtain, POST, PUT, and erase. Both have their toughness and are utilized in different scenarios based upon requirements.

Secret Concepts and Technologies



Exploring the fundamental principles and technologies of web services is vital for recognizing their functionality and application in modern systems. When diving into the essential principles and modern technologies of internet solutions, you unlock to a world of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Object Accessibility Protocol) **: This method specifies the framework of messages exchanged in between web services.
- ** WSDL (Web Providers Summary Language) **: WSDL is utilized to describe the performances used by a web sol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es standard HTTP methods for interaction in between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a vital function in information exchange in between internet services because of its adaptability and readability.

Understanding these core principles and technologies will certainly lay a solid structure for your journey into the world of web services.

Best Practices for Execution



To make sure effective execution of web solutions, focus on adherence to finest techniques. Begin by extensively documenting your internet solution APIs, including clear summaries of endpoints, specifications, and expected actions. Regular naming conventions and versioning of APIs are critical for maintainability. When making services page design , follow the principles of remainder to produce a scalable and flexible architecture. Implement correct authentication and permission systems to protect your services, such as OAuth or API keys.

Examining is important in ensuring the dependability of your internet services. Establish comprehensive test cases that cover various scenarios, consisting of positive and adverse screening. Continuous assimilation and automated screening can help capture issues early in the development process. Display your web solutions in real-time to identify performance bottlenecks and prospective failures. Logging and error handling are necessary for diagnosing issues and repairing issues efficiently.


Finally, take into consideration the scalability of your web services by designing for future development. Execute caching systems and lots harmonizing to deal with boosted website traffic. Consistently review and enhance your code for effectiveness. By adhering to these best practices, you can enhance the application of internet solutions and guarantee their success.

Final thought

Congratulations! You've just unlocked the key to mastering web solutions. By comprehending the key principles and technologies, and applying ideal techniques, you're well on your way to ending up being an internet services specialist.

Maintain exploring and trying out what you've found out to proceed increasing your knowledge and abilities in this exciting area.

The globe of web solutions is currently at your fingertips, prepared for you to discover and conquer. seo and organic search in the trip!